What does IDIB000S812 mean?

IDIB000S812
IDIB — Bank code. Identifies Indian Bank. All branches of Indian Bank share this prefix.
0 — Reserved character. Always zero in every IFSC code in India.
00S812 — Branch code. Uniquely identifies the SWARUPNAGAR BAZAR branch within Indian Bank.
